Home Care Services Reaching Out To Those Affected By Alzheimer’s

Ed. Note: The following content was provided by Home Care Services, who is a client of KHTS AM-1220.

The staff at Home Care Services in Santa Clarita is reaching out to community members whose loved ones have been affected by Alzheimer’s disease in an effort to provide free guidance and assistance, as well as help raise funds toward finding a cure at the upcoming Walk to End Alzheimer’s.

Those whose loved ones have recently been diagnosed with Alzheimer’s may not know where to turn for help or how to take care of their family member while continuing to work or run their own household, but free guidance and advice is only a phone call away, Rick Ferrante of Home Care Services said.Home Care Services Santa Clarita

“Just call us– there’s a lot we can help (with) even if we’re not providing service,” he said. “We work with the Alzheimer’s Association; we have all the information that we deal with and a lot of experience helping people, so give us a call and we can help get you through it.”

Gathering information and learning the necessary skills to care for a loved one with Alzheimer’s can help make the situation a little less overwhelming for everyone, Ferrante continued, and that’s what the staff at Home Care Services is there to help with.

For those who need to take it a step further and find in-home care for their family member, Home Care Services also offers professional caregivers that can provide assistance anywhere from a few hours a day, a few days a week to around-the-clock care.

Ferrante is also asking the community to help end Alzheimer’s disease for good by participating in the upcoming Walk to End Alzheimer’s, set for September 20 at Bridgeport Park in Valencia.

“Because we are working with the Alzheimer’s Association and dealing with this all the time and talking to people, it becomes something that’s kind of close to the heart for us and our staff,” Ferrante said. “So we’re teaming up with the Alzheimer’s Association and working on the committee for the walk… We need to bring on more people; we need to bring on more understanding of the disease as well as funding for research and curing.”

Home Care Services is currently putting together teams for the walk, and anyone interested in participating can call or email info@homecaresantaclarita.com for more information.
